Concerns Over ICE Contracts Lead to Job Loss for Thomson Reuters Employee

Billie Little, a veteran employee of Thomson Reuters, was terminated after raising questions about the legality of the company's contracts with ICE, sparking discussions on corporate accountability.

Billie Little had been with Thomson Reuters for nearly 20 years before her recent termination. Her dismissal occurred after she expressed concerns regarding the use of the company's products by federal immigration agents.

This situation highlights ongoing issues surrounding corporate responsibility and the implications of business relationships with government agencies.

The case raises important questions about the protection of employees who voice concerns about potentially unethical practices within their companies.
